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"length exceeded"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ts where a specified limit or maximum length has been surpassed, such as in programming or data entry. Example: "Error: The input length exceeded the allowed limit of 255 characters."

Ludwig's WRAP-UP
In summary, the phrase "length exceeded" is grammatically correct and functions to indicate that a specified dimension has surpassed its permitted limit. Ludwig AI data reveals it's commonly employed in scientific and technical domains. While generally neutral to formal in register, it is crucial to consider the context, as the phrase typically signifies an error or undesirable condition. Alternative phrasings, such as "length surpassed" or "length was greater than", can be used depending on the specific nuance required.

FAQs
How do I use "length exceeded" in a sentence?
Use "length exceeded" to describe when a measurement surpasses a permitted or expected limit. For example: "The string "length exceeded" the maximum allowed characters."
What can I say instead of "length exceeded"?
Alternatives include "length surpassed", "length went over", or "length was greater than" depending on the desired level of formality.
Is it correct to say "the length is exceeded"?
While grammatically understandable, "the length is exceeded" is less common than ""length exceeded"". The latter is more direct and generally preferred.
What's the difference between "length exceeded" and "maximum length reached"?
"Length exceeded" implies going beyond a permitted limit, often negatively. "Maximum length reached" simply states the maximum has been achieved, without necessarily implying an error or problem.
